Title Women destroy science fiction! [UNABRIDGED sound recording] : Lightspeed Magazine special issue the stories / edited by Christie Yant.

Edition Unabridged.
Publication Info. [Ashland, Oregon] : Blackstone Audio, Inc., [2015]

Performer Read by Cassandra Campbell, Cassandra de Cuir, Gabrielle de Cuir, Harlan Ellison, Grover Gardner, Jayme Méri Grant, Susan Hanfield, Jonathan L. Howard, John Allen Nelson, Bahni Turpin, Stefan Rudnicki, Molly Underwood, and Judy Young.
Summary Presents eleven original science fiction short stories, four short story reprints, a novella reprint, and several flash fiction stories written by women.
Contents Each to each / Seanan McGuire -- A word shaped like bones / Kris Millering -- Cuts both ways / by Heather Clitheroe -- Walking awake / by N.K. Jemisin -- The case of the passionless bees / by Rhonda Eikamp -- In the image of man / by Gabriella Stalker -- The unfathomable sisterhood of Ick / by Charlie Jane Anders -- Dim sum / by Maria Dahvana Headley -- The lonely sea in the sky / by Amal El-Mohtar -- A burglary, addressed by a young lady / by Elizabeth Porter Birdsall -- Canth / by K.C. Norton -- Like daughter / by Tananarive Due -- Love is the plan the plan is death / by James Tiptree Jr. (Alice Sheldon) -- The great loneliness / by Maria Romasco Moore -- Knapsack poems / by Eleanor Arnason -- The cost to be wise / by Maureen F. McHugh -- Salvage / by Carrie Vaughn -- A guide to grief / by Emily Fox -- See DANGEROUS EARTH-POSSIBLES! / by Tina Connolly -- A debt repaid / by Marina J. Lostetter -- The Sewell home for the temporarily disabled / by Sarah Pinsker -- #TrainFightTuesday / by Vanessa Torline -- The hymn of ordeal, no. 23 / by Rhiannon Rasmussen -- Emoticon / by Anaid Perez -- The mouths / by Ellen Denham -- MIA / by Kim Winternheimer -- Standard deviant / by Holly Schofield -- Getting on in years / by Cathy Humble -- Ro-Sham-Bot / by Effie Seiberg -- Everything that has already been said / by Samantha Murray -- The lies we tell our children / by Katherine Crighton -- Artemis awakening / by Jane Lindskold -- Artists showcase / Galen Dara -- Illusion, expectation, and world domination through bake sales / by Pat Murphy -- Women remember: a roundtable interview / by Mary Robinette Kowal -- How to engineer a self-rescuing princess / by Stina Leicht -- The status quo cannot hold / by Tracie Welser -- Screaming together: making women's voices heard / by Nisi Shawl -- We are the fifty percent / by Rachel Swirsky -- Science fiction: you're doin' it wrong / by Marissa Lingen -- Are we there yet? / by Sheila Finch -- Not a spaceship, robot or zombie in sight / by Anne Charnock -- Writing among the beginning of women / by Amy Sterling casil -- Toward a better future / by Nancy Jane Moore -- We are the army of women destroying SF / by Sandra Wickham -- Read SF and you've got a posse / by Gail Marsella -- Stomp all over that / by O.J. Cade -- For the trailblazers / by Kristi Charish -- Women are the future of science fiction / by Juliette Wade -- We have always fought: challenging the women, cattle and slaves narrative / Kameron Hurley -- Writing stroies, wrinkling time / by Kat Howard -- Where are my SF books? / by DeAnna Knippling -- Reading the library alphabetically / by Liz Argall -- Stepping through a portal / by Bonnie Jo Stufflebeam -- The Wendybird / By Stina Leicht -- I wanted to be the firs woman on the moon / by Sylvia Spruck Wrigley -- Never think of yourself as less / by Helena Bell -- An ABC of Kickass, or a partial exorcism of my TBR/TRBA* pile / by Jude Griffin -- Stocking stuffers / by Anaea Lay -- Breaching the gap / by Brooke Bolander -- Women who are more than strong / by Georgina Kamsika -- A science-fictional woman / by Cheryl Morgan -- Your future is out of date / by Pat Murphy -- Stray outside the lines / by E. Catherine Topbler -- My love can destory / by Seanan McGuire.
